For 25 years, the Invesco QQQ ETF has enabled anyone to easily and efficiently invest in 100 of the world’s most innovative companies with one investment. Yet, going into 2024, 47% of high-net-worth end investors remained unaware of its existence. To help change that, we did what no financial brand had ever done before: teach people about its ETF through the universal language of food.
Our proprietary data confirmed that high-net-worth investors are 55% more likely to be passionate about celebrity chefs and fine dining and 24% more likely to engage with influencer content. So, we created Recipe for Innovation, a culinary series featuring world-renowned chefs—like Jean-Georges Vongerichten, Kwame Onwuachi, and Kristen Kish—who crafted 25 original dishes inspired by the companies within the Invesco QQQ ETF.
For example:
•Marcus Samuelsson cooked Land, Tree & Sea inspired by Airbnb
•Kwame Onwauchi cooked In-House Halal Cart inspired by Doordash
•Claudette Zepeda cooked Outside the Lines inspired by Microsoft
•Kristen Kish cooked The Cloud inspired by Adobe
•Jean-George Vongerichten cooked Cookie Business inspired by Mondelez
Every dish, every insight, and every innovation lived on at TasteQQQ.com, where food lovers and investors alike could dive deeper into recipes for every dish and download them for free.
To promote the series, we served up 100+ pieces of original content in collaboration with each chef, anchored by the hero videos on TasteQQQ.com and amplified across pre-roll, programmatic CTV, and social media. To expand our reach beyond traditional financial and sports media channels, we partnered with Food & Wine, Bon Appétit, Fast Company, and New York Times Cooking to create custom content and high-impact units in both print and digital formats. We even published a 128-page cookbook blending innovative recipes with ETF education. The campaign culminated in a groundbreaking activation at the NYC Wine & Food Festival—featuring the first-ever Chef Kwame Onwuachi Hologram and AI Recipe Generator, allowing attendees to step into the shoes of a Michelin-starred sous chef and try their hand at recreating one of the recipes inspired by a company within the Invesco QQQ ETF.
By merging finance with food culture, we transformed Invesco QQQ ETF product content into an engaging, sensory-driven gastronomic experience—reaching millions of new investors in a fresh and unexpected way.
